Linda Warfel

Linda H. Warfel has over forty years of experience in teaching, training, and publishing. She has extensive experience working with public and private schools in more than twenty countries. She supports educators, parents, booksellers, publishers, and organizations at local and global conferences such as the International Reading Association, International Literacy Association, and TESOL. Linda was a speaker for the Association of Educational Publishers (AEP) at the Bologna Book Fair and Frankfurt Book Fair on Global Learning Initiatives.

In 2009, Linda became a visiting Professor at East China Normal University in Shanghai, where she helped design and teach a new bilingual certification class for Early Childhood Education undergraduates. In 2011, Linda was recognized by the International Reading Association as their first International Literacy Ambassador. After her long career as Vice President, Strategic Business Development at Scholastic Asia, Linda is involved as an advisor and sponsor to literacy organizations, such as the Global Center for Innovation and Learning and the Global Book Alliance. In 2026, the International Development in Asia Chapters awarded Linda the Lifetime Literacy Champion Award.
